ulimit
ulimit(1) General Commands Manual ulimit(1)NAME
ulimit - Sets or reports a resource limit
SYNOPSIS
ulimit [-HSacdfmnstvw] [limit]
STANDARDS
Interfaces documented on this reference page conform to industry standards as follows:
ulimit: XCU5.0, XBD5.0
Refer to the standards(5) reference page for more information about industry standards and associated tags.

OPERANDS
If no options are specified, this is the number of 512 byte blocks to use as the new limit to file size. Otherwise, it is the limit applied
to the resource indicatd by the option.
[Tru64 UNIX] This operand is not allowed with the -a option.
If this operand is omitted, the current limit for the indicated resource is reported.
DESCRIPTION
This command sets, or reports, the limit on the size of system resources, as indicated by the option.
[Tru64 UNIX] If neither the -H option nor the -S option is specified, the limit applies to both hard and soft limits. If only the -a
option is specified, soft limits are reported.
If there is no limit on a resource, the limit is reported as unlimited.
NOTES
The ulimit command affects only the current execution environment, therefore it has no effect when run in a separate execution environment
such as one of the following:
nohup ulimit -f 10000 env ulimit 10000
RESTRICTIONS
Once a limit has been decreased, only a user with superuser privileges may increase it, even back to its original value.
EXIT STATUS
The following exit values are returned: Successful completion. A request for a higher limit was rejected or an error occurred.
EXAMPLES
To set the file size limit to 51,200 bytes, enter: ulimit -f 100 To report the current file size limit, enter: ulimit The following example
displays all current resource limits: % ulimit -a
time(seconds) unlimited file(blocks) unlimited data(kbytes) 131072 stack(kbytes) 2048 memory(kbytes)
84280 coredump(blocks) unlimited nofiles(descriptors) 4096 vmemory(kbytes) 1048576
